Summary: | Title inscribed in pencil on verso. Scene from 'Full Measure' [A Play in Two Acts] by Kathleen M. O'Brennan, [a sister-in-law of the executed 1916 signatory Éamon Ceannt], which was first performed in the Abbey Theatre on 27 August 1928. Illustration features the scene set in Nora Murtagh's kitchen, west Kerry, featuring Sarah Allgood as 'Norah Murtagh' carrying turf, Eileen Crowe as 'Peggy Murtagh', who is depicted leaning against a table and Michael Scott as 'Maurice O'Grady', the tall gentleman standing to her left. See NLI MS 41,517/3/12 for a newspaper clipping of a review of this production 'Full Measure' by Kathleen M.O'Brennan that was published in 'Monitor The Family Catholic Weekly of New Jersey'.
